Title :
Analysis of errors in a dual-path AGC with modulation rolloff frequency independent of input amplitude

Abstract :
The dual feedback path automatic gain control system ideally has closed-loop frequency response independent of input level if certain component parameters are matched. The method of harmonic balance is used to analyze mismatch error, which is shown to be easily manageable using typically available components. Due to the complexity of the general problem, a symbolic/algebraic computer system was used.
